Transaction 58532727d4f11b90370fe8e79d600624d2e676e982f165e9df131a5fdbc26fe3

1 Input
2 Outputs
  • 58532727d4f11b90370fe8e79d600624d2e676e982f165e9df131a5fdbc26fe3:0
  • value  678000
    address  3HAS363FBXWdMEkzpoBozW6NAcwun1sDwN
  • 58532727d4f11b90370fe8e79d600624d2e676e982f165e9df131a5fdbc26fe3:1
  • value  23408304
    address  bc1q22aywnylfcll649ad2j46677zu67enwwgr6ast